Introduction
---------------------------------------------------------------
Hi, guys. This is ChargerLAB. Today, we will tear down a 100W dual USB-C GaN charger from AOHi.
It belongs to the Magcube series. There are also 30W and 65W Magcube chargers on sale.
Both USB-C can support 100W output. And it can support 65W and 30W when you charge two devices.

Bill of materials (BOM)
------------------------------------------
PFC Boost Controller: NXP
PFC Boost Switch Transistor: ON Semiconductor
Electrolytic Capacitors: AiSHi
Capacitor of Master Control Chip: TEAPO
Master Control Chip: PI INN3379C
Synchronous Rectifier MOSFET: AOS AONS62922
Bridge Rectifier: Yangjie Technology
Output Filtering Capacitors: BERYL Electronics
SMD Y Capacitor: TRX
Protocol Chip: Injoinic IP2726
MOSFET: Vanguard VS3610AE
